Step-By-Step Guide to Creating Custom Sample Banks for Live Sets
Table of Contents
1. Strategic Planning for Your Custom Sample Bank
A well-planned sample bank is the backbone of a compelling live set. Start by analyzing the genres and styles you perform. For example, a techno set may require punchy kicks, crisp hi-hats, and evolving synth stabs, while a hip-hop set might focus on heavy 808s, vocal chops, and melodic loops. Create a sound palette that complements your original productions or covers. List categories such as Drums, Bass, Synths, FX, and Vocals. Consider the role each sound plays: foundational elements, transitional textures, or accent hits. Map out the flow of your set to anticipate which samples you’ll need at each stage. This upfront planning saves time later and ensures your bank is performance-ready.

2. Sourcing and Preparing High-Quality Samples
2.1 Curating Your Source Material
Gather samples from multiple origins: commercial sample packs, field recordings, resampling your own hardware, or designing sounds from scratch in a synthesizer. Ensure every file is royalty-free if you plan to release your set. Verify sample rate and bit depth — 44.1 kHz / 24-bit WAV or AIFF is standard for most live samplers. Convert any incompatible formats using tools like Audacity or iZotope RX. Normalize volume levels to avoid sudden jumps during performance.
2.2 Naming and Tagging Conventions
Use a consistent naming scheme: Kick_Techno_01.wav, Vox_Chop_C.wav. This makes searching faster. If your sampler supports metadata tags, add keywords like style, pitch, or energy level. Some advanced users embed BPM or key information in tags for automatic tempo sync.
3. Building an Organized Folder Structure
On your performance computer or external SSD, create a master folder titled “Live Sample Bank.” Inside, use subfolders for main categories:
- Drums – further split by type (Kicks, Snares, Hi-Hats, Percussion)
- Bass – subfolders for sub-bass, mid-bass, filtered loops
- Synths – leads, pads, arpeggios
- FX – risers, downshifters, impacts, textures
- Vocals – one-shots, phrases, chopped vox
- Loops – full bars, melodic and rhythmic loops
For large banks, consider adding a Master Bank with your most-used sounds for quick access. Avoid nesting deeper than three levels; it slows navigation. Name folders with numbers to order them by priority (e.g., “01_Drums”).
4. Importing Samples into Your Sampler or DAW
4.1 Choosing the Right Sampler for Live Performance
Popular options include Ableton Live’s Simpler / Sampler, Native Instruments Battery, Maschine, Serato Sample, Logic Pro’s Quick Sampler, or hardware units like Elektron Digitakt or Roland SP-404. Each has unique workflow. For instance, Ableton’s Sampler lets you map sample start/end points to MIDI CCs for real-time manipulation.
4.2 Mapping Samples to Pads or Keys
Drag your organized folders directly into the sampler’s cell grid. Assign each sample to a separate pad or key. In Battery, you can create kits; in Ableton, use Racks with chain selectors. Set trigger modes: One Shot for percussive hits, Gate for held sounds, Toggle for loops. Adjust volume, pan, and output routing per sample. Save the configuration as a Preset or Bank.

5. Crafting and Naming Custom Banks
5.1 Grouping by Performance Role
Instead of pure category groups, create banks that mirror your set’s structure. For example:
- Bank A – Kick + Clap combos (main groove)
- Bank B – Synth stabs and bass (harmonic elements)
- Bank C – Vocal hooks and effects (transitions)
Label each bank with a clear, short name visible on your controller’s display. Use colors if your software supports it — red for percussive, blue for melodic, green for effects.
5.2 Optimizing for Real-Time Control
Assign the same sample to multiple pads with different pitch or envelope settings. For example, map a vocal hit to three pads: one at original pitch, one a fifth higher, one with a long decay for reverb tails. This gives instant harmonic variation. Also, assign effects like filters or delay to macro knobs per bank for dynamic processing.
6. Rigorous Testing and Refinement
6.1 Stress-Testing Your Setup
Run through a full mock set using only your sample banks. Check for voice stealing (sampler running out of polyphony), latency issues, or samples cutting off unexpectedly. Record your test set and listen — are any sounds too loud or too quiet? Does the order feel logical? Adjust envelope attack/release times to suit your playing style.
6.2 Iterative Tweaks
Make one change at a time and test again. Common refinements:
- Adjust volume levels to avoid peaks or loss during set.
- Re-route outputs to separate mixer channels for external processing.
- Apply gentle compression or EQ to samples that clash.
- Add choke groups to prevent overlapping hi-hats.
Keep a changelog so you can revert if needed.
7. Live Performance Workflow Tips
7.1 Simplify Navigation
Limit each bank to 8–16 sounds to minimize hunting. Use next/previous bank buttons (MIDI mapped) to flip quickly. Practice muscle memory for your most-used sounds. A good rule: if you need more than two button presses to reach a sound, reorganize.
7.2 Backup Strategy
Duplicate your sample bank folder on at least two drives: one internal (fast SSD) and one external (for redundancy). Use cloud storage like Google Drive or Dropbox for version history. Before each gig, copy the bank to the performance laptop’s local drive to avoid USB disconnection issues.
7.3 Performance Routines
Build a quick load routine: open your sampler project, load the master bank, run a short audio test. Have a failsafe bank with simple rhythmic loops in case of technical hitches. Practice cueing samples ahead of time — use a dedicated headphone mix if possible.

8. Advanced Customizations and Creative Techniques
8.1 Using MIDI Effects to Trigger Variations
Insert MIDI effects like Arpeggiator, Chord, or Scale before your sampler to transform single-sample hits into complex patterns. For example, a single kick sample with an arpeggiator set to 16th notes creates a quick fill.
8.2 Layering Samples for Richness
Assign multiple samples to one MIDI note via instrument racks or multiple sampler instances. Layer a sub-kick with a top-kick for a punchy, full sound. Use different velocity layers to trigger softer or louder variants naturally.
8.3 Real-Time Sample Manipulation
Map sample parameters (start point, loop position, pitch, filter cutoff) to MIDI controllers with high resolution (14-bit) for smooth sweeps. This turns static banks into expressive instruments.

9. Maintaining and Evolving Your Sample Bank
Regularly update your bank as you produce new sounds or retire old ones. Dedicate a session after each set to note what worked and what didn’t. Add new samples immediately while they’re fresh. For collaborative projects, standardize folder structure and naming to ensure seamless sharing. Keep a “vault” of unused sounds for future inspiration.
